From the estimated number of 10–15 million lakes in the world, well-over half are located in the northern boreal zone. In Finland, a detailed lake inventory was made in the 1980s with the following results (Kuusisto and Raatikainen, 1988):

Area (km2)

Number of lakes

>100

47

10–100

279

1–10

2,283

0.1–1.0

13,094

0.01–0.1

40,309

0.0005–0.01

131,876

This brought the total number to 187,888, over three times higher than the previous estimate published in the 1950s. The increase was simply due to the myriad of ponds smaller than 1 ha, their number being as high as 131,876. The lower size limit was set to 0.05 ha.

In practice, these figures can naturally not be accurate to the last digit. The sizes of water bodies vary according to hydrological conditions, causing them to cross class boundaries.
